Water leaks regularly occur in a cast of usual suspects: sinks, toilets, water heaters, shower valves, bath tubs, shower stalls, or pipe joints or fittings.
The causes are largely standard, too. Worn seals give out. Corroded pipes rust through. High water pressure breaks down old supply lines.
Frigid temperatures in Taycheedah cause water to freeze and expand, cracking pipes. And, poor plumbing work – yes, it sadly happens – can rear its ugly head.
How should you take action, upon finding a water leak? Turn off the closest shutoff valve. Halt the main water supply, if necessary. Move valuables out of danger.

Water is no friend to Taycheedah homes. Even minor, uncontrolled amounts can significantly damage floors, walls, appliances and possessions. If mold results, your health can be at risk, too.

Depending on their location, slow drips don’t necessarily create an emergency. Minor toilet leaks or small fixture seepage might be endured for a while. Even non-urgent issues should be addressed soon, though, to minimize damage or risk of illness.
Addressing a water leak is situational. The fix depends on what’s leaking. Brandt Plumbing always addresses the root cause of a leak, though – not just the symptoms.
A repair might involve replacing water supply lines, or installing new shutoff valves. Leaking pipes are sealed or replaced. In the case of a leaking toilet, replacing its seals or wax ring is common.
Leaking drains are resealed. Shower valves can be fixed or replaced, depending on their condition.
